Product Description
V-Belt Pulley Or V-Groove Pulley. This Pulley is also known as aara or Light weight Pulley. This is used to transmit power for low weight. These are normally used where rotation is less and moving part connected to output shaft is very light. Pulleys are made from normally cast iron
Available in C.I. Up to 60", our V Belt Pulleys are offered with or without taper lock bushes as per the requirements of our esteem clients.

FAQs of V belt Pulley:
Q: How do I select the appropriate groove number for my V belt pulley?
A: Assess your machinerys power transmission needs and belt compatibility. Single groove pulleys suit simpler drives, while multiple grooves are ideal for systems demanding higher torque or multiple belt operations. Consultation with technical specifications ensures optimal selection.
Q: What is the process for customizing the bore size or groove profile on these pulleys?
A: Customization involves specifying the required bore dimension and groove configuration during ordering. The manufacturer will fabricate the pulley precisely based on your machinerys shaft measurements and power transmission details, ensuring a perfect fit and optimal performance.
Q: When should I opt for a painted, corrosion-resistant V belt pulley?
A: Choose a painted, corrosion-resistant pulley when your equipment operates in humid, corrosive, or outdoor environments. The painted surface prolongs lifespan and minimizes maintenance costs, safeguarding the pulley against rust and environmental wear.
Q: Where can these IS/ISO certified V belt pulleys be used in industrial machinery?
A: They are suitable for a wide variety of industrial machinery applications, including conveyors, compressors, pumps, and processing equipment. Their flexible design and certification standards make them reliable for power transmission in both light and heavy-duty systems.
Q: What are the benefits of smooth surface finish in these pulleys?
A: A smooth surface finish reduces friction between the belt and pulley, minimizing wear and enhancing efficiency. It ensures quiet operation, prolongs belt life, and contributes to the pulleys overall corrosion resistance, especially in demanding industrial environments.
